    Clinical, PK/PD data, Journal:  Population pharmacokinetic model of subcutaneous fentanyl in older acute care patients. (Pubmed Central) -  Dec 22, 2021   
    This is the first report of subcutaneous fentanyl population pharmacokinetic model to evaluate fentanyl pharmacokinetic in older patients. The between subject variability in clearance and subcutaneous absorption rate was relatively high, and some patients recorded high fentanyl concentrations in the context of their titration to effect.

    Clinical, Journal:  Comparison of Analgesic Efficacy of Erector Spinae Plane Block and Posterior Quadratus Lumborum Block in Laparoscopic Liver Resection: A Randomized Controlled Trial. (Pubmed Central) -  Dec 21, 2021   
    The primary outcome was cumulative opioid consumption over the first 24 h, expressed as IV morphine equivalents...The peak plasma ropivacaine concentration 30 min after injection was significantly higher in the ESP group (1.5 ± 0.3 µg/mL) than in the QL group (1.3 ± 0.5 µg/mL, p = 0.035); however, both were lower than the arterial threshold value of systemic toxicity (4.3 µg/mL). ESP and QL blocks provided similar postoperative analgesia in patients undergoing laparoscopic liver resection.

    Clinical, Journal:  Evidence-Based Guidelines for Prehospital Pain Management: Recommendations. (Pubmed Central) -  Dec 21, 2021   
    The panel made a strong recommendation for the use of intranasal fentanyl over intravenous (IV) opioids for pediatric patients without intravenous access given the supporting evidence, its effectiveness, ease of administration, and acceptance by patients and providers...The panel made conditional recommendations for the use of either IV ketamine or IV opioids; for either IV NSAIDs or IV opioids; for either IV fentanyl or IV morphine; and for either IV ketamine or IV NSAIDs...Given the lack of a supporting evidence base, the panel was unable to make recommendations for the use of nitrous oxide versus IV opioids, or for IV ketamine in combination with IV opioids versus IV ketamine alone. Taken together, the recommendations emphasize that EMS medical directors and EMS clinicians have a variety of effective options for the management of moderate to severe pain in addition to opioids when designing patient care guidelines and caring for patients suffering from acute pain.

    Glucagon-like peptide-1 receptor agonist reduces cue- and drug-induced fentanyl seeking in rats (Virtual Only) -  Dec 20, 2021 - Abstract #Neuroscience2021Neuroscience_7530;    
    Here, treatment with the GLP-1 receptor agonist, liraglutide (0.3 mg/kg sc), was found to attenuate both cue-induced fentanyl seeking and drug-induced reinstatement of fentanyl seeking at the same efficacy as the currently approved opioid agonist, buprenorphine. Taken together, these data suggest that a known satiety signal, GLP-1, may serve as an effective non-opioid alternative for the treatment of OUD without the risk of opioid dependence or precipitated withdrawal.; Grant Support: NIH Grant DA009813; NIH Grant DA050325

    Rescue and prolonged protection from fentanyl overdose with novel bioorthogonal covalent mu opioid receptor antagonists (Virtual Only) -  Dec 20, 2021 - Abstract #Neuroscience2021Neuroscience_7251;    
    Moreover, acute administration of TJ-171 to mice 21 minutes after exposure to fentanyl dose-dependently and swiftly reversed MOR agonist-induced respiratory depression and hyperlocomotion, maintaining that protection against additional doses of fentanyl 12 hours later. These results validate the development of selective bio-orthogonal covalent MOR antagonists against fentanyl overdose.

    Glucagon-like peptide-1 receptor agonism in the interpeduncular nucleus decreases opioid reinstatement (Virtual Only) -  Dec 20, 2021 - Abstract #Neuroscience2021Neuroscience_7016;    
    Oxycodone is one of the most commonly abused opioid analgesics, and over one half of all opioid overdose deaths are associated with synthetic opioids including fentanyl and its analogs...Our previous studies showed that systemic administration of the GLP-1R agonist Exendin-4 (Ex-4) decreased intravenous opioid self-administration and the reinstatement of opioid-seeking behavior, an animal model of relapse, in rats...Additionally, we found that GLP-1Rs are expressed on GABAergic neurons on the IPN, providing a potential mechanism for Ex-4's effect on opioid seeking. Overall, these results support a functional role of IPN GLP-1R activation in Ex-4's effect on opioid seeking and support the use of GLP-1R agonists as a potential treatment for opioid use disorders.; Grant Support: NIDA Grant DA037897; NIDA Grant DA045792

    Mu opioid receptor occupancy by intravenous naloxone in rat brain (Virtual Only) -  Dec 20, 2021 - Abstract #Neuroscience2021Neuroscience_1589;    
    In recent years, the United States has seen a drastic rise in opioid overdose deaths that has been fueled by synthetic opioids (e.g. fentanyl, carfentanil) flooding the illicit drug market...Together, these results suggest that clinically relevant doses of intravenous NLX are effective for acute reversal of opioid overdose but may be insufficient in preventing renarcotization due to the abolishment of their MOR antagonism 60 minutes post-treatment which was faster at the lower 0.4 mg HED dose. Moving forward, it is necessary to establish a more reliable, long-lasting method for opioid overdose reversal.; Grant Support: NIAAA Grant Y1AA-3009
